Summary:

The Math/Reading Support Intervention Assistant will aid the classroom teacher and Reading Specialist in executing students' educational programs, which support students in both core programs and intervention programs.

Essential Functions:

  • Provides support to all students in either their core instructional block or during their intervention block
  • Provides students with supportive and supplemental instruction such as reviewing and reinforcing concepts from the ongoing classroom curriculum, as well as skills and concepts identified as student area of need
  • Confers regularly with the educational team (classroom teacher, reading specialists, special education teachers) to share student progress and plan for future needs
  • Monitors individual student progress under the direction of the educational team
  • Maintains accurate records of student progress
  • Assists the classroom teacher in communicating with the parents by providing input on the progress of individual students
  • Maintains a log of daily instructional activities for each instructional group
  • Assists the educational team in the administration of any testing and preparation of the corresponding documentation involving students in need
